AFP: Monica Puig defeated 2009 WTA Eastbourne champion Caroline Wozniacki 4-6, 6-3, 6-2 on Wednesday as the qualifier booked a quarter-final place at the pre-Wimbledon tune-up event.

Puig, from Puerto Rico and ranked 43rd in the world, battled through a two-and-a-quarter-hour contest against the former number one which was delayed for 90 minutes by rain.

The 22-year-old Puig double-faulted on her first of two match points but completed the job at Devonshire Park in style with an eighth ace.

“Finishing with an ace is the best way to go. I hope I can keep this up. I’m excited for the next round and ready for whatever comes up.

“It was a really tough match, she made me run for every ball.”

Wozniacki, the number 37 who missed the clay season with an ankle injury, was playing on the English south coast for the eighth time and reached the semi-final in her last three appearances.

Puig is hoping to duplicate or perhaps surpass her run from a qualifying start last January in Sydney, where she reached the final against Svetlana Kuznetsova.

Puig is making her debut at the final event prior to Monday’s start at Wimbledon.
